Black Panther To Reign Again For Third Weekend In A Row

In news that surprises no one, it looks like Black Panther will be taking the crown at the box office once again. What is surprising is how much it may very well be making.

According to a report from Variety, Marvel Studios’ latest opus is set to have an astonishing $75M week in North America. To put things into, that’s only $10M less than Doctor Strange made in its opening weekend, and is only around a 33 percent drop from its second weekend. Again, comparing that to Doctor Strange — another first standalone film — which dropped closer to 60 percent from its second weekend to its third.

But this potential figure has impact beyond most other standard Marvel movies. It has the potential to have the second highest grossing third week of all time, behind Star Wars: The Force Awakens‘ $90.2M. That’s right, there’s the potential for it to have even greater staying power than 2012’s The Avengers, which made $55.6M in its third weekend.

It certainly helps that there’s not a lot of real competition. This weekend will see two R-rated enterprises hit with Jennifer Lawrence’s spy film Red Sparrow and Bruce Willis’ violent revenge flick, Death Wish. The films are set to make $15 to $19M, and $14 to $16M, respectively.

While this performance will do well for the $30M-budgeted Death Wish, such a box office opening won’t do too well for Red Sparrow, which carries a $69M budget.
